Subscription CLV Basics

Subscription CLV differs from one-time purchase CLV. Recurring revenue creates ongoing value, but churn reduces lifetime. This dynamic requires different calculation approaches.

Subscription CLV basics start with monthly recurring revenue. When customers pay monthly, you calculate lifetime value based on monthly revenue, retention rate, and customer lifespan. This calculation shows true subscription value.

The reality: Most subscription businesses don’t calculate CLV correctly, which means they don’t understand true customer value. Proper subscription CLV calculation reveals how trials, discounts, and churn impact lifetime value.

Trial Impact

Free trials reduce initial revenue but can increase conversion. This trade-off impacts CLV significantly, and understanding the math helps you optimize trial strategies.

Churn Influence

Churn cuts customer lifetime short, which reduces CLV significantly. Understanding how churn impacts CLV helps you prioritize retention efforts.
